The producer and co-owner of the Angela Plushenko Academy, Yana Rudkovskaya, in an interview with a correspondent, called the situation with the cancellation of the master class of the Russian figure skater strange and unpleasant Alexandra Trousova in Stockholm.
– When such things happen in relation to an 18-year-old athlete, I want to ask: “Comrades, what are you doing?” Sport is out of politics! What does the 18-year-old figure skating star and the political situation have to do with it? What did she do to cancel her master classes? And what did the Stockholm children do who were waiting for the arrival of Sasha Trusova? What did they do to you wrong? Why did you do this story?
I am not aware of the commercial part – whether a penalty is due in this case or not. I know that many children were waiting for Sasha’s master class, they had to come, including from other countries. Our friends were going to Stockholm, I know that many children had to come from Italy, from Japan.
As a result, they again mixed sports with politics, punished their children. Sad and embarrassing. This is a very strange and unfortunate situation.
And Sasha is a strong girl, she will have a lot of master classes and shows all over the world. She is only at the beginning of her journey. We all love her very much and believe in her. You don’t have to worry about Sasha.
Our viewers and their children are happy people, they can not only cheer on Sasha, but also see a unique athlete during our broadcasts and the future Russian Grand Prix! said Rudkovskaya.
Earlier, a source from said that the Swedish and Stockholm figure skating federations pressured the organizers of Trusova’s master class and eventually managed to cancel it.
